Ramadan Sales 2026 In Saudi Arabia: 54 Days Of Mega Discounts Announced By Ministry Of Commerce
Category: Ramadan

The Ministry of Commerce has announced the launch of the Ramadan sales season 2026 in Saudi Arabia, offering shoppers an extended 54 days of discounts across retail and online stores. The sales period will run from February 1 (Shaban 13) to March 26 (Shawwal 7), covering both Ramadan and Eid shopping needs.

Extended Ramadan Sales Period to Encourage Early Shopping

The Ministry explained that the extended Ramadan discounts in Saudi Arabia aim to encourage consumers to shop early and avoid overcrowding and last-minute purchases during Ramadan and the Eid holidays. This initiative supports smoother shopping experiences for families across the Kingdom.

Sales Cover Ramadan and Eid Essentials

The Ramadan sales season continues even after Eid al-Fitr, allowing shoppers to benefit from discounts on all Ramadan-related products as well as Eid essentials. These include food items, clothing, household goods, gifts, and festive necessities.

Easy Online Permit System for Stores and E-Commerce Platforms

Retail stores and online shops can participate in the Saudi Arabia Ramadan sales by applying for sales permits through the official website sales.mc.gov.sa. The Ministry confirmed that the electronic permit system enables businesses to apply, print, and display permits easily without losing days from their annual discount allowance.

How Shoppers Can Verify Discount Validity

Consumers can ensure that discounts are genuine by scanning the barcode displayed on the discount permit using their mobile phone camera. The scan reveals key details, including:

  • The type of discount
  • The discount percentage
  • The validity period
  • Basic information about the store

Ongoing Inspection Campaigns Across Saudi Arabia

The Ministry of Commerce confirmed that inspection tours will continue across all regions of the Kingdom to monitor compliance and ensure that advertised Ramadan offers in Saudi Arabia are legitimate and properly implemented.
